A forest cover 43,000 acres. A survey finds that 0.2% of the forest is old growth tress. How many acres of old growth trees are

there?

Given:

Total forest area = 43,000

Old growth trees forest = 0.2%

To find:

The area of the old growth trees.

Solution:

We have,

Total forest area = 43,000

Old growth trees forest = 0.2%

Area of the old growth trees = 0.2% of 43,000

                                               = \dfrac{0.2}{100}\times 43000

                                               = 86

Therefore, the area of the old growth trees is 86 acres.
